Olympic Summer Games 2008 / Badminton (women singles)

from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ia
Olympic rings
Badminton competition.jpg
sport badminton
discipline singles
gender Women
Attendees 47 athletes from 42 countries
Competition location Beijing University of Technology High School
Competition phase August 9-16, 2008
Medalists
gold medal China People's RepublicPeople's Republic of China Zhang Ning
Silver medal China People's RepublicPeople's Republic of China Xie Xingfang
Bronze medal IndonesiaIndonesia Maria Kristin Yulianti
